## Deployment: Health Checks Behind the Balancer

Quayline runs behind the Fennick load balancer, which probes each instance on the internal health endpoint every five seconds. Two consecutive failures drain the node; three successes restore it. Note that the deep check also verifies database connectivity, so a database incident can cascade into full pool drain — if that happens, switch the balancer to shallow mode before paging the data team. The probe settings currently deployed are as follows.

service settings:
[eliox]
port = 5672
region = east-2
host = eliox.urlaqforge.corp
team = ulador
timeout_ms = 2000
retries = 8

## Tuning

The receipt mailer (Almsgate) batches donation receipts and sends through the Thornquay relay. On-call: if the queue backs up, resist the urge to crank batch size — the relay rate-limits per connection, and bigger batches just mean bigger retries. Scale worker count first, then shorten the flush interval. Dedupe window must stay longer than the retry horizon or donors get duplicate receipts, which generates tickets. All knobs live in one place and are read at worker start. Current production values follow.

tuning table, kajop-yafof:
QUOTAS = {
    "wenath": 10,
    "ulaael": 5,
}

Welcome aboard! Quick note on the Bramblecart orders table: we never hard-delete rows. Setting deleted_at marks an order as gone; every query must filter on it (the Gatewarden ORM does this unless you use raw SQL — so don't). Purges happen quarterly via a batch job, after finance sign-off. If you ever need to un-delete, there's a restore tool in the admin shell, and launching it in prod prompts for the recovery passphrase written right below this paragraph.

strongbox words: raldor-eliir-lamael